Table 2

Saturation binding results to untreated, control bovine striatal membranes or pretreated with CACO, N-CPM-CACO, CAM, or MC-CAM

LigandsKdBmax
nM fmol/mg of protein
Control0.63  ± 0.05130  ± 4
50 nM CACO0.52  ± 0.1429  ± 9
50 nM N-CPM-CACO0.46  ± 0.0625  ± 1
8 nM CAM1.1  ± 0.1148  ± 3
64 nM MC-CAM2.4  ± 0.4373  ± 7

Membranes were incubated with 50 nM CACO, 50 nM N-CPM-CACO, 8 nM CAM, or 64 nM MC-CAM for 15 min at 25°C. Control samples lacked compound in preincubation. Membranes were then diluted with 50 mM Tris-HCl, pH 7.5, followed by four centrifugal washes. Membranes were finally resuspended in 50 mM Tris-HCl, pH 7.5, and [3H]DAMGO binding at concentrations ranging from 0.025 to 3.2 nM was measured as described in Materials and Methods. Data are expressed as mean value ± S.E.M. for three determinations performed in triplicate.
